LTC1706-82 Series

The LTC1706-82 is a precision, digitally programmed, resistive ladder which adjusts the output of any 0.8V referenced regulator. Depending on the state of the five VID inputs, an output voltage between 1.10V and 1.85V is programmed in 25mV increments.The LTC1706-82 is designed specifically to program ADI's entire family of DC/DC converters in full compliance with the Intel VRM9.0/9.1 specifications.The LTC1706-82 programs the following ADI's DC/DC converters: LTC1628, LTC1629, LTC1702, LTC1735, LTC1735-1, LTC1929 and LTC3729.For a compact VRM9.0/9.1 solution with up to 60A capability, see the LTC3732, a 3-phase synchronous controller with integrated 5-bit VID and MOSFET drivers.ApplicationsIntel Pentium®III Processor Power SupplyMultiprocessor Workstations and ServersMultiphase Processor Power SupplyAMD Athlon™Processor Power Supply
